Released under the pseudonym of Howlin Wilf & The Vee-Jays, this is the first time it has been released on CD.
Hunter recorded his first solo album for Ace in 1996 "Believe What I Say" (CDCHD 636). The album featured a guest appearance by Van Morrison and Hunter has regularly appeared with Van on stage.
His third album "People Gonna Talk" has proved to be James breakthrough album and he is now on a major US tour with Boz Scaggs.
Morrissey fans will be interested to know that it is produced by Boz Boorer
The cover features the band posing in front of the wall of a record shop in Camden painted with classic record labels from the 50s and 60s. The very wall of labels mentioned in Nick Hornbys High Fidelity (which has now disappeared under a fresh coat of paint).
